  1 14                           EXPLANATION
  1 15    This bill directs the director of human services to adopt
  1 16 rules to increase the ongoing personal needs allowance for a
  1 17 Medicaid recipient residing in a nursing facility to $50
  1 18 beginning July 1, 2003.  The rules are to provide that the
  1 19 amount is to be increased annually thereafter by the same
  1 20 percentage as the percentage increase in the consumer price
  1 21 index for all urban consumers during the 12-month period prior
  1 22 to June of the calendar year involved.  The bill authorizes
  1 23 the department to adopt emergency rules to implement the bill.
